Hello Joe and the Dumfries-galloway list. I agree with your sentiments about the spam but the list moderator should first check with the person who supposedly emailed this and discuss. Quite often with aol or hotmail or gmail accounts spammers are able to get a hold of the address and send spam out, while making it look like it came from this person. I have received a number of spam messages with the return address of some of my friends but they did not send it. I have also received reports of spammer's using my email address as a 'sender'. So we should probably check with mdotson973 first before we simply kick them off the list, especially since this has only happened once. If it continues then perhaps additional steps could be taken.
